Last October, I had the opportunity to travel to Tokyo Japan, for work.  While most of the days were spent working, we did have a weekend to sightsee and have some fun.  On the Sunday, I split off from my coworkers and disappeared up to the Fifth Station of Mount Fuji.  While I was up there, they had a machine that for 100 yen, would strike on a copper planchet an elongated token for you.

I am very proud of this one, since I went and got it all by myself.  :D
